What is a Architects?

An Architect is a licensed professional who designs buildings and other structures, ensuring they are functional, safe, aesthetically pleasing, and meet local building codes. They translate a client's vision and needs into tangible designs, overseeing the project from initial concept through to construction completion. Architects are not just artists; they are also problem-solvers who balance design innovation with practical constraints like budget, site conditions, and structural integrity.

Unlike civil engineers who focus primarily on structural stability and infrastructure, or interior designers who specialize in internal spaces, architects integrate all these elements into a cohesive, holistic building design. They serve as the central point of contact, orchestrating the contributions of various specialists to bring a building to life. Their role is pivotal in shaping the built environment and ensuring structures are both beautiful and durable.

What does a Architects do?

Key Responsibilities

  • Consult with clients to understand their functional needs, aesthetic preferences, and budget constraints for building projects.
  • Develop design concepts and prepare schematic drawings, including floor plans, elevations, and sections, to convey design intent.
  • Produce detailed construction documents, such as blueprints, specifications, and material schedules, for contractors to follow.
  • Manage the bidding process, evaluating contractor proposals and assisting clients in selecting appropriate construction partners.
  • Oversee construction progress by conducting site visits, ensuring adherence to design specifications and resolving any on-site issues.
  • Collaborate with engineers, landscape architects, and interior designers to integrate various specialized systems and design elements.
  • Obtain necessary building permits and approvals from local authorities, ensuring designs comply with zoning laws and building codes.

Tools & Technologies

Architects extensively use Computer-Aided Design (CAD) software, such as AutoCAD and Revit, for drafting, modeling, and creating construction documents. Building Information Modeling (BIM) platforms like ArchiCAD are crucial for integrated project delivery and clash detection. For rendering and visualization, tools like SketchUp, Rhino, and V-Ray allow architects to present realistic 3D models and walkthroughs.

Project management software like Asana or Trello helps track timelines and tasks. Communication tools such as Slack and Microsoft Teams facilitate collaboration with clients and consultants. Physical tools include drawing boards, T-squares, and various sketching materials for initial concept development.

    How to Become a Architects

    Breaking into the architecture field involves a structured, multi-year commitment. Traditional entry paths require extensive formal education, typically a Bachelor of Architecture (B.Arch) or a Master of Architecture (M.Arch), followed by a period of supervised experience and licensure exams. Non-traditional routes are rare but might involve transferring from related design fields with extensive portfolio work, though licensure remains a prerequisite for independent practice.

    Timeline expectations vary significantly. A complete beginner pursuing a B.Arch may spend five years in school, three years in internship, and then prepare for exams, totaling about eight to ten years to become a licensed architect. Someone with a bachelor's in another field might pursue an M.Arch for two to three years, followed by similar experience and exams. Entry strategies can differ by location; major metropolitan areas often have more large firms and specialized roles, while smaller markets might offer broader exposure in general practice firms.

    It is crucial to understand that architecture is a licensed profession. Becoming an architect involves completing education, gaining practical experience through the Architectural Experience Program (AXP), and passing the Architect Registration Examination (ARE). Networking and mentorship are vital throughout this journey. These connections can lead to internship opportunities, valuable advice, and future job leads, helping navigate the rigorous path to licensure and professional practice.

    1

    Step 1

    Complete a NAAB-accredited professional degree in architecture, either a Bachelor of Architecture (B.Arch) which is typically a five-year program, or a Master of Architecture (M.Arch) which is usually a two to three-year program following a pre-professional bachelor's degree. This foundational education provides the theoretical knowledge, design skills, and technical understanding necessary for the profession.

    2

    Step 2

    Gain practical experience through internships or entry-level positions within architectural firms, actively participating in the Architectural Experience Program (AXP) administered by the National Council of Architectural Registration Boards (NCARB). Accumulate the required 3,740 hours of experience across various practice areas, which is a mandatory prerequisite for licensure in most jurisdictions.

    3

    Step 3

    Develop a strong professional portfolio showcasing your best academic and professional design work, including sketches, renderings, technical drawings, and project narratives. This portfolio serves as your primary visual resume, demonstrating your design process, technical capabilities, and problem-solving skills to potential employers and licensure boards.

    4

    Step 4

    Prepare for and pass the Architect Registration Examination (ARE), a multi-division exam covering various aspects of architectural practice, including practice management, project management, programming & analysis, project planning & design, project development & documentation, and construction & evaluation. This rigorous exam assesses your competency to protect the public's health, safety, and welfare.

    5

    Step 5

    Obtain your architectural license from your state or jurisdictional licensing board once you have met all educational, experience, and examination requirements. This license is essential for independent practice and signifies that you are legally recognized as a qualified architect, allowing you to sign and seal drawings and take on full professional responsibility.

    6

    Step 6

    Actively network within the architectural community by attending industry events, joining professional organizations like the American Institute of Architects (AIA), and connecting with established architects and mentors. Building professional relationships can provide insights into the job market, lead to job opportunities, and offer ongoing career support and guidance.

    Education & Training

    Becoming a licensed architect requires a specific educational pathway, primarily through formal degree programs. A professional Bachelor of Architecture (B.Arch) typically takes five years, while a Master of Architecture (M.Arch) usually follows a four-year undergraduate degree in another field, adding two to three years of graduate study. These degrees are essential because they are accredited by the National Architectural Accrediting Board (NAAB) in the U.S., a prerequisite for licensure. Tuition for a B.Arch can range from $50,000 to $150,000+, while an M.Arch can cost $40,000 to $100,000+ depending on the institution, with state universities generally being more affordable than private ones.

    Alternative learning paths, such as online courses or self-study in design software, complement formal education but do not replace the need for an NAAB-accredited degree for licensure. Bootcamps are not a viable primary pathway for architects. Employers overwhelmingly prefer candidates with accredited degrees due to the rigorous curriculum and direct path to licensure. Beyond formal education, architects must complete an extensive internship (Architectural Experience Program - AXP) and pass the Architect Registration Examination (ARE), a multi-division exam. This entire process, including education, internship, and exams, often spans 8-10 years.

    Continuous learning is vital for architects to stay current with building codes, sustainable design practices, and emerging technologies like BIM and generative design. Professional organizations offer workshops and certifications, contributing to continuing education units (CEUs) required for license renewal. The specific educational needs vary by specialization; for instance, urban planning or preservation architecture might require additional postgraduate studies. Practical experience gained through internships and early career roles is as crucial as theoretical knowledge. Investing in an accredited architectural education provides the foundational knowledge and the necessary credential for a successful, licensed career.

    Global Salaries

    Architects' salaries vary significantly by region, reflecting economic development and construction activity. In North America, an architect typically earns between $65,000 and $120,000 USD annually. For instance, in the United States, a mid-career architect might make $85,000 USD, while in Canada, it could be around $70,000 CAD ($52,000 USD).

    Europe shows a wide range. A German architect might earn €50,000-€80,000 ($54,000-$87,000 USD), whereas in the UK, salaries range from £35,000-£65,000 ($44,000-$82,000 USD). Southern European countries like Italy offer lower ranges, often €30,000-€50,000 ($33,000-$54,000 USD). These figures must account for higher taxes and social contributions in many European nations.

    Asia-Pacific markets present diverse compensation. Australian architects typically earn AUD 70,000-AUD 120,000 ($47,000-$80,000 USD). In booming markets like the UAE, salaries can be very competitive, ranging from AED 15,000-AED 30,000 per month ($4,000-$8,000 USD monthly), often tax-free. However, in India, an architect's salary might be INR 500,000-INR 1,500,000 ($6,000-$18,000 USD) annually, with a significantly lower cost of living.

    Latin America's salaries are generally lower, reflecting different economic scales. A Brazilian architect might earn BRL 60,000-BRL 120,000 ($12,000-$24,000 USD) annually. Purchasing power parity helps compare these figures, as lower salaries in some regions still offer a good quality of life due to reduced expenses. Benefits like healthcare, pension contributions, and vacation days also differ greatly, impacting overall compensation packages.

    Visa & Immigration

    Architects often qualify for skilled worker visas in popular destination countries like Canada, Australia, and the UK. These visas typically require a job offer, relevant experience, and recognized professional qualifications. The UK's Skilled Worker visa, for example, demands sponsorship from a licensed employer.

    Credential recognition is critical; many countries require foreign architects to register with their national architectural board and pass local examinations. This process ensures compliance with local building codes and standards. For instance, in the United States, architects must be licensed by individual states.

    Visa timelines vary, from a few months for standard skilled worker visas to over a year for some permanent residency pathways. Language proficiency, often demonstrated through tests like IELTS or TOEFL, is a common requirement, especially for client-facing roles. Some countries offer fast-track options for highly sought-after professions, but architects typically follow standard immigration processes. Family visas allow dependents to join the primary visa holder.

    How long does it realistically take to become a licensed architect?

    Becoming a licensed architect typically requires a significant time commitment, usually 8-12 years. This includes completing a professional degree (B.Arch or M.Arch), which takes 5-7 years, followed by approximately 3,740 hours of practical experience through the Architectural Experience Program (AXP). Finally, you must pass the Architect Registration Examination (ARE), a challenging multi-division exam, which can take 1-3 years to complete.

    Can I become an architect without a traditional architecture degree?

    While a professional architecture degree is the most common path, some states allow licensure through extensive experience and a combination of education and internships. However, this non-traditional route is generally much longer and more difficult to navigate. Most firms prefer candidates with accredited degrees, as it streamlines the AXP and licensure process significantly.
